NRE-3034 DOGE APPROVED 8/22/2025 - A&E DESIGN FOR THE MSH SEPTIC SYSTEM REPLACEMENT is a federal award for Usda-Fs, Csa Northwest 6 held by Coffman Engineers Inc. Estimated value $177K ($177K obligated). Current period of performance ends Jul 3, 2026. Last award drew 1 bidder. Place of performance: AMBOY WA. Related solicitation 1240BH25R0049.
